Last Day to apply for ECAO 2023 Scholarships is July 31st!

It is that time of year again when we are reaching out to offer scholarships to post-secondary graduates for children or wards of salaried employees of ECAO Member Companies.

 

ECAO offers scholarships to post-secondary graduates for children or wards of salaried employees of ECAO Member Companies. The scholarship was launched in 2004 and awards 5 successful recipients with a scholarship of $5,000 each. In 2021 the ECAO Executive approved the increase to $5,000 in recognition of the cost-of-living increases especially for kids in school.

 

The scholarship will be awarded to outstanding students enrolling in a course leading to a University degree or Community College diploma. The award will be based on academic achievement in the previous academic year, however, academic achievement will not be the sole basis of review. Extracurricular activity, work experience, employment, application and supporting material, handwritten submission and course of study will also be an important aspect of selection. Preference will be given to those showing interest in the construction industry.

 

The submission deadline is July 31st, but this may be adjusted based on students’ ability to receive their academic records for 2022/2023.

Ignite Your Career with ECAO Fire Alarm & Protection Certification Program - Certi-Fire!

Are you an ambitious 309A licensed electrician or a skilled apprentice seeking to enhance your expertise and unlock exciting career opportunities in the fire alarm industry? Look no further than the ECAO Fire Alarm & Protection Certification Program, also known as Certi-Fire.


Mandated by the Ontario Fire Code, Certi-Fire is the premier certification program for Life Safety Systems. Designed specifically for licensed electricians and third-term apprentices who have completed intermediate trade school, this comprehensive program equips you with the essential knowledge and skills required to excel in the field.


What sets Certi-Fire apart is its inclusive approach. While experience in the fire alarm field is preferred, it is not a prerequisite. We believe in providing equal opportunities for professionals to ignite their potential and explore new horizons.


The program structure consists of four consecutive levels, additionally, recertification is mandatory every five years to ensure you stay up-to-date with the latest codes and regulations.


To accommodate your needs, we offer two convenient options to find out about the next available course:


Local Union Courses: If you are a member of IBEW, simply contact your local union, and they will provide you with the details of the upcoming courses. We prioritize accessibility and collaboration within the union community.


Distance Learning Course: Whether you are an IBEW member or not, if you have a restricted schedule or reside far from a Training Hall, our Distance Learning Course is the perfect solution. This flexible program allows you to learn at your own pace without compromising on the quality of your education.

OCCUPATIONAL HEALTH AND SAFETY

WSIB/ECAO Safety Excellence program

The WSIB/ECAO Safety Excellence program helps member contractors reduce incidents and injuries through the development, implementation and maintenance of health and safety policies, programs, and procedures.

In addition to the benefits of building a robust health and safety management system that protects worker health and safety while reducing the costs of incidents, members can also receive rebates on their WSIB premiums.


In 2022 ECAO member contractors received $394,000 in the form of premium rebates because of their successful membership in the safety excellence program. To date, in 2023 members have received $147,000 in premium rebates.


We encourage all members to join us in building solid safety management systems that will not only reduce costs associated with incidents and accidents but also help to attract and retain the best talent while earning rebates on WSIB premiums.


What is the WSIB/ECAO Safety Excellence Program?

The Safety Excellence Program is designed to help you identify gaps in your health and safety management system that could lead to higher incident and injury rates. Once gaps have been identified and with the help of the ECAO, members develop a health and safety action plan based on the chosen focus areas, or “program topics.”


Topics are spread across three levels: foundation, intermediate and advanced, with 36 in total to choose from.


Benefits of participation in the Safety Excellence Program include:

  • Reduced risk and cost of incidents, injuries, and illnesses in your workplace.
  • A stronger health and safety culture.
  • Earning rebates on your WSIB premiums.
  • Recognition that demonstrates your commitment to health and safety to your employees, customers, and community.
  • Smaller businesses (1-99 full-time employees) can earn double the rebates on your annual WSIB premiums, plus $1,000 from WSIB upon enrollment.


Regardless of size – whether you are just getting started or want to build on safety practices already in place, the ECAO can help.


Participation in the Excellence Program is FREE for all ECAO members. Please contact safety@ecao.org for more information.

Understanding opioid-related harms and the need for naloxone kits in construction workplaces

A quick reference guide for employers

Changes to the OHSA: Naloxone in Ontario Workplaces


Ontario’s Occupational Health and Safety Act requires employers to:


  • Provide a naloxone kit when he or she (i.e., the employer) becomes aware, or ought reasonably to be aware, that there may be a risk of a worker having an opioid overdose at the workplace.


  • Maintain the naloxone kit in good condition.


  • Ensure that, any time there are workers in the workplace, the naloxone kit is in the charge of a worker who works near the kit and who has received training on recognizing an opioid overdose, administering naloxone, and any hazards related to the administration of naloxone.


As of June 1, 2023, Ontario law requires at-risk employers to ensure their workplaces have naloxone kits on site, as well as workers who are trained on how to administer naloxone.

Deadline extended for NECA 2023 Project Excellence Awards

The NECA Project Excellence Awards were created to recognize member companies for their outstanding commitment, professionalism and ingenuity in delivering an electrical project across 13 different market sectors! We want to see the innovative and cutting-edge projects that your company completed in 2022. Get a chance to be celebrated on stage at our annual convention in September where the PEA awards will be presented!

 

The 13 different categories are:

  • Commercial/Institutional
  • Design-Build
  • Educational
  • Energy Solutions/Green Building
  • Health Care
  • Industrial
  • Low Voltage/Technology
  • Overhead Transmission
  • Residential
  • Street Lighting/Traffic Signal
  • Substation/Interconnection
  • Transportation & Infrastructure
  • Electric Vehicle (EV)


The new deadline to submit is July 14, 2023. Applications submitted must be based on projects completed in 2022. View more information and rules here.
